See more • List of former sovereign states • List of former monarchies • List of medieval great powers • Middle Eastern empires • Political history of the world See more WebThe final, and perhaps strongest, of the Assyrian Empires ruled from 744 BC to 612 BC. During this time Assyria had a string of powerful and capable rulers such as Tiglath-Pileser III, Sargon II, Sennacherib, and Ashurbanipal.
